Museum & Park Vincenzo Vela is devoted to the works of the Ticino sculptor, Vincenzo Vela (1820-1891) and belongs to one of the most important artist's houses of the European 1800s. It is surrounded by a panoramic park.
The villa was built for the artist as his residence, studio and private museum for his collection of plaster casts. It was transformed into a public museum after being donated to the Swiss Confederation in 1892.
The park includes important features such as the formal Italian garden with its geometric layout, and the romantic English landscape containing a pond, citrus trees and ornamental plants.
